Best 62522 Illinois Public Middle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 1,262 students in 62522, IL.
The top-ranked public middle schools in 62522, IL are Johns Hill Magnet School and Montessori Academy For Peace.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le schools in zipcode 62522 have an average math proficiency score of 7% (versus the Illinois public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 10% (versus the 29% statewide average). Middle schools in 62522, IL have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Illinois public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 67% of the student body (majority Black), which is more than the Illinois public middle school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
